The Role of E-Learning Platforms in Improving Knowledge Transfer

The rise of digital technology has transformed the landscape of education, making e-learning platforms essential tools for knowledge transfer. These platforms have become increasingly popular among learners and educators alike, enabling efficient and accessible education tailored to individual needs.

E-learning platforms facilitate engagement through diverse multimedia resources. By incorporating videos, quizzes, and interactive simulations, they cater to various learning styles, thus enhancing comprehension and retention. The visual and auditory elements help learners absorb information more effectively, breaking traditional barriers often found in conventional classrooms.

Another significant advantage of e-learning platforms is their flexibility. Learners can access courses anytime and anywhere, allowing them to balance education with other commitments. This flexibility is particularly beneficial for working professionals or those with family responsibilities. Consequently, learners are more likely to complete courses, enriching their knowledge base and skills more efficiently.

Furthermore, e-learning platforms often utilize data analytics to personalize the learning experience. By tracking users' progress and engagement levels, these platforms can recommend tailored content and learning paths. This individualized approach not only boosts knowledge absorption but also keeps learners motivated, ensuring they receive the most relevant information for their personal or professional growth.

Another critical role of e-learning platforms in knowledge transfer is the promotion of collaboration. Many platforms incorporate discussion boards and group projects that encourage interaction among participants. This collaborative learning fosters a community of knowledge sharing, where learners benefit from diverse perspectives, enhancing their overall learning experience.

Cost-effectiveness is also a significant factor in the adoption of e-learning platforms. Traditional education often comes with high costs related to tuition fees, transportation, and materials. E-learning platforms typically offer more affordable options, sometimes even free courses, making education accessible to a broader audience. This affordability drives higher participation rates, facilitating greater knowledge transfer across diverse demographics.

Moreover, e-learning platforms can provide up-to-date content that reflects the latest industry trends and advancements. Unlike traditional textbooks that may quickly become outdated, online courses can be constantly revised to include current information, ensuring learners acquire the most relevant knowledge applicable to their field.

The scalability of e-learning platforms also significantly enhances knowledge transfer. Organizations can easily train large numbers of employees without the logistical challenges associated with traditional training sessions. This scalability allows companies to ensure uniform knowledge distribution across the workforce, thereby enhancing overall organizational competency.

In summary, e-learning platforms play a pivotal role in improving knowledge transfer through their engaging, flexible, personalized, collaborative, cost-effective, and scalable nature. As the demand for continuous learning and development grows in various sectors, the importance of e-learning platforms will only continue to rise, revolutionizing how knowledge is imparted and retained.
